About the role
The Site PPM Lead (Project Portfolio Management) at the Virginia, Brisbane Facility involves leading a team for the broad range of responsibilities centered around technology transfer, process optimization, regulatory compliance, and site strategic projects support. The purpose of this role is to lead and deliver all M&S Site Strategic Projects to the required milestone achievement dates.
Projects may include New Product Developments (NPDs), Existing Product Developments (EPDs), continuous improvements and strategic site projects.
This role is crucial for ensuring that the Virginia Facility meets Opella's growth and competitive objectives while maintaining compliance with GMP and market specific regulatory requirements.
By collaborating with other functions such as the Development Centre and providing technical expertise and strategic direction, the PPM Lead helps maintain high standards of quality and efficiency in manufacturing operations.
A large part of this role and team will be to ensure effective and efficient technology transfer of NPDs and EPDs into the Virginia manufacturing site for successful GMP commercial manufacture. The role also emphasizes the importance of regional collaboration and knowledge sharing within Opella to achieve consistent and effective practices across all production sites as applicable.
In addition to the broad responsibilities mentioned, the Site PPM Lead also plays a role in financial planning and budgeting for the PPM team and in some instance the site strategic projects. The Lead may develop detailed cost estimates for process improvement initiatives by identifying and specifying the financial resources required for proposed changes or upgrades in processes and justifying costs associated with process improvements.
